To add, subtract, or just compare two fractions, you need to convert both fractions to a common denominator. The least common multiple is usually used, although any common multiple would work in this particular case (e.g., just multiplying the two denominators).
To simplify a fraction, you divide the numerator and the denominator by the same number. If you divide them by the greatest common factor, no further simplifications are possible.

The product of the GCF and the LCM of two numbers is equal to the product of the original two numbers. Multiply the GCF and the LCM. The original two numbers will be another factor pair of that total. Find the factor pair that has that GCF and LCM.
